> The only OS that I know of which is pretty much guaranteed to work when using a drive
> from a different machine is OS X. With OS X all you have to do is delete the cache
> that contains the drivers that load on startup (before switching drives)

You can do the same thing with Windows. It's just not that straight forward. It takes a good bit of googling to find a decent tutorial, but there are programs that take care of it for you. Acronis True Image has a function to "restore to different hardware", for example.
